npm在虚拟化网络环境中的挑战有哪些?
在当今信息化时代,虚拟化网络环境已成为企业构建高效、灵活的IT架构的重要手段。而NPM(网络性能管理)作为监控和优化网络性能的关键工具,在虚拟化网络环境中发挥着至关重要的作用。然而,NPM在虚拟化网络环境中也面临着诸多挑战。本文将深入探讨NPM在虚拟化网络环境中的挑战,为读者提供有益的参考。
一、虚拟化网络环境对NPM的要求
虚拟化网络环境与传统网络环境存在显著差异,对NPM提出了更高的要求。以下是虚拟化网络环境对NPM的几个主要要求:
- 实时监控:虚拟化网络环境中的资源动态变化,要求NPM具备实时监控能力,及时捕捉网络性能变化,为网络优化提供数据支持。
- 跨平台兼容性:虚拟化网络环境涉及多种虚拟化技术,如VMware、KVM等,NPM需具备跨平台兼容性,支持各类虚拟化平台。
- 深度集成:NPM需与虚拟化平台、存储系统、安全设备等深度集成,实现网络性能的全局监控和管理。
- 可视化展示:虚拟化网络环境复杂,NPM需提供直观、易懂的可视化展示,方便用户快速定位问题。
二、NPM在虚拟化网络环境中的挑战
- 虚拟化资源动态变化:虚拟化网络环境中,虚拟机、网络设备等资源会频繁迁移、伸缩,导致NPM难以准确追踪资源状态,影响监控效果。
案例分析:某企业采用VMware虚拟化技术,NPM系统在监控过程中发现部分虚拟机性能异常。经调查发现,虚拟机所在物理服务器资源紧张,导致性能下降。然而,由于NPM未能及时追踪虚拟机迁移,导致问题发现滞后。
- 跨平台兼容性:虚拟化技术种类繁多,NPM需具备跨平台兼容性,以支持各类虚拟化平台。然而,现有NPM产品在兼容性方面存在不足,导致部分虚拟化平台无法正常监控。
案例分析:某企业采用OpenStack和VMware两种虚拟化技术,由于NPM产品无法兼容VMware,导致部分虚拟机无法正常监控。
- 深度集成:虚拟化网络环境涉及多种设备,NPM需与这些设备深度集成,实现性能监控。然而,现有NPM产品在集成方面存在困难,导致监控效果不佳。
案例分析:某企业采用NPM产品监控虚拟化网络环境,但由于NPM与存储系统、安全设备等设备集成度不高,导致监控数据不准确,影响网络优化。
- 数据爆炸:虚拟化网络环境中的数据量巨大,NPM需具备强大的数据处理能力,以应对数据爆炸带来的挑战。
案例分析:某企业采用NPM产品监控虚拟化网络环境,但随着虚拟化规模扩大,NPM系统逐渐出现性能瓶颈,导致监控效果下降。
- 安全性:虚拟化网络环境对安全性要求较高,NPM产品需具备良好的安全性,防止数据泄露和恶意攻击。
案例分析:某企业采用NPM产品监控虚拟化网络环境,但由于NPM产品安全性不足,导致监控数据被恶意攻击者窃取。
三、应对挑战的策略
采用先进的虚拟化监控技术:NPM产品应采用先进的虚拟化监控技术,如虚拟机镜像、虚拟网络接口监控等,以应对虚拟化资源动态变化带来的挑战。
提高跨平台兼容性:NPM产品应具备良好的跨平台兼容性,支持各类虚拟化平台,以适应多样化的虚拟化环境。
加强深度集成:NPM产品应与虚拟化平台、存储系统、安全设备等深度集成,实现网络性能的全局监控和管理。
优化数据处理能力:NPM产品应具备强大的数据处理能力,以应对虚拟化网络环境中的数据爆炸。
强化安全性:NPM产品应具备良好的安全性,防止数据泄露和恶意攻击。
总之,NPM在虚拟化网络环境中面临着诸多挑战。通过采用先进的虚拟化监控技术、提高跨平台兼容性、加强深度集成、优化数据处理能力和强化安全性,NPM可以更好地应对虚拟化网络环境中的挑战,为企业提供高效、稳定的网络性能管理。
猜你喜欢:故障根因分析